What city has the Highest Poverty Level in Idaho?
Malta has the Highest Poverty Level in Idaho with 65.0%.
What is the Poverty Level in the State of Idaho?
Poverty Level in Idaho is 11.0%.
What is the Poverty Level in the United States?
Poverty Level in the United States is 12.5%.
